Gary L. Cain, age 63, of Findlay Township, Coraopolis, PA, passed away suddenly on Tuesday, July 14, 2026. Gary was born in Pittsburgh, PA, son to the late Janet Ann (George) and William Shirrell Cain. Gary is survived by his children, Kaitlund (James) Ward and David Cain; grandchildren, Oliver and Owen Ward; brother, William “Randy” (Margie) Cain; nephew, Michael Cain; and aunt, Patricia Skinger.
Gary was raised in Imperial, PA, where he graduated from West Allegheny High School in 1981. He moved to Indianapolis, IN, in 1985 where he worked at various companies before retiring from Ingredion in 2019. Gary moved back to his hometown of Imperial in 2024 where he continued his support as a staunch fan of the Pittsburgh Steelers. In his free time, one of his all-time favorite pastimes was fishing. Gary was much-loved and will be greatly missed.
